Services related to the Financial Planning and Policy Development which may be <br />subject to hourly fees as set forth in Exhibit B, Section 2, upon request of the Client: <br />• Assist the Client in the fonnulation of Financial and Debt Policies and <br />Administrative Procedures . <br />• Review current debt structure, identifying strengths and weaknesses of structure so <br />that future debt is s u es can be desi gn ed to maximize abili ty ro fin ance future capital <br />needs . This will include, but not be limited to, revi ewi ng ~sting d e bt for the <br />possibility of refunding that debt to provide the Client with s:ivings . <br />• Analyze future debt capacity to determine the Client's ability to raise future debt <br />capital. <br />• Assist the Client in the development of the Client's Capital Improvement Program <br />by identifying sources of capital funding. <br />7
